Medications included in the resus trolley typically comprise life-saving drugs such as epinephrine, atropine, and amiodarone, among others. These medications are critical in stabilizing patients during resuscitation efforts and must be easily identifiable and accessible to responders.

NiMH batteries offer a lighter alternative to lead-acid batteries and hold more energy per unit weight. This type of battery provides a good balance between performance and price, making them a popular choice for many electric wheelchair users. NiMH batteries have a lower discharge rate and can perform better in colder temperatures. They are also more environmentally friendly, as they contain no toxic metals like cadmium or lead. However, NiMH batteries can self-discharge faster compared to lead-acid batteries, which means they may require more frequent charging if not used regularly.

One of the main advantages of the tripod crutch is its stability. The triangular base provides a solid foundation that helps prevent the crutch from tipping over, which is a common concern with traditional crutches, especially on uneven surfaces. This enhanced stability encourages confidence in users, allowing them to navigate a variety of environments without fear of falling. Whether it’s traversing sidewalks, parks, or even indoor spaces with varying floor types, the tripod crutch stands resilient.
Medicine distribution trolleys are designed with functionality and organization in mind. Most trolleys feature multiple compartments that can be customized to hold various types of medications, including oral tablets, injectable drugs, and topical ointments. This organization allows healthcare professionals to quickly access the medications they need, thereby minimizing the time spent gathering supplies and maximizing the time spent with patients.
The primary feature of active wheelchairs is their lightweight construction. Many models utilize advanced materials such as aluminum, titanium, or carbon fiber, ensuring a balance between strength and weight. This lightweight design not only makes them easier to maneuver but also significantly reduces the physical energy required to propel oneself. Users can navigate through urban environments or natural terrains with greater ease, promoting independence in their daily lives.

Electric wheelchair ramps are engineered to accommodate the unique dimensions and weight of electrical wheelchairs. Unlike manual wheelchairs, electric models are often heavier and less maneuverable, making traditional ramps inadequate in many situations. The modern electric wheelchair ramp is built with sturdiness in mind, providing a secure transition from one level to another. Materials such as aluminum or heavy-duty steel are commonly used to ensure durability while keeping the ramp lightweight enough for easy transport.

One of the most significant advantages of this chair is the stability it provides. Traditional toilets can be low to the ground, making it challenging for some individuals to sit down or stand up. An over the toilet seat chair elevates the seating position, reducing the distance a person has to lower themselves, thus minimizing the risk of falls or injuries. Many units are equipped with armrests, allowing users to push themselves up with support, which is crucial for maintaining independence.
